At i2G Systems, we specialize in advanced physical electronic security and life safety solutions. We offer expertise in surveillance, access control, and intrusion detection systems, biometrics, fence sensors, radars, ground sensors, anti‑drone technologies, and more. Job DescriptionThis position focuses on the site management and installation of security solutions for new and existing clients, working alongside internal teams, external teams, clients, and subcontractors to ensure project success.
Responsibilities- Follow and track project scheduling.
- Direct subcontractor and internal resource communications.
- Manage and coordinate multiple technicians and subcontractors.
- Read and understand written specifications, drawings, and controlling documents. Maintain current and accurate documentation of systems.
- Perform installation and training as required on implemented control systems.
- Troubleshoot and maintain new and existing control systems for customers.
- Coordinate project activities with appropriate parties internally and externally.
- Document and communicate necessary project changes and subsequently implement the changes.
- Perform all work in a manner consistent with policies, procedures, and standards.
- Complete final testing and acceptance of security systems.
- Perform other duties as assigned.
- Working knowledge of general access control systems;
Lenel and Genetec knowledge is preferred. - Thorough understanding of electronic security systems and the onsite labor required for installations.
- Skills/experience using Microsoft Office applications including Outlook, Word, Excel, etc.
- Ability to be creative and resourceful in obtaining solutions to uncommon applications.
- Ability to effectively work independently and in a team atmosphere.
- Strong organization skills, time management, and attention to detail.
- Proficient verbal and written communication skills.
- Ability to manage multiple priorities within a fast‑paced environment.
- Customer focus and a strong commitment to client satisfaction.
- Physical/Electronic Security experience 5‑7 years.
